American College of Foot and Ankle Surgeons
The American College of Foot and Ankle Surgeons (ACFAS) is the professional society of more than 8,000 foot and ankle surgeons. Founded in 1942, ACFAS seeks to promote the art and science of foot, ankle and related lower extremity surgery; address the concerns of foot and ankle surgeons; ensure superb patient care; and advance and improve standards of education and surgical skill. ACFAS Fellow members are board-certified by the American Board of Foot and Ankle Surgeons.
